Chevrolet Equinox, D2XX (USA / CAN)

Clutch fluid capacity & service interval

Chevrolet Equinox, D2XX (USA / CAN) models utilize clutch fluid with a capacity of 0,4 liter. The data covers 3 configurations.

The configuration chart below lists fill volumes and service intervals for each engine and trim variant.

TypeSpecifications
  • Equinox 1.5 Ecotec Turbo AWD (2022- )
  • Rear axle, electronic LSD
  • Use: Normal
  • Capacity 0,4 liter
  • Equinox 1.5 Ecotec Turbo AWD (2019-2022)
  • Rear axle, electronic LSD
  • Use: Normal
  • Capacity 0,4 liter
  • Equinox 2.0 Ecotec Turbo AWD (2019-2020)
  • Rear axle, electronic LSD
  • Use: Normal
  • Capacity 0,4 liter
